Water heaters typically last 8-12 years depending on usage, water quality, and maintenance. If yours is approaching or exceeding that age, or if you're experiencing rust-colored water, strange noises, leaks, or inconsistent temperatures, replacement might be the most practical solution. The good news is that today's water heater options are more efficient and reliable than ever before, giving you the opportunity to upgrade to a system that fits both your family's needs and your budget.
Understanding Your Water Heater Replacement Options
When it comes time to replace your water heater in Lewisville, you'll encounter two primary categories: traditional tank water heaters and modern tankless systems. Each has distinct advantages and considerations worth exploring.
Traditional Tank Water Heaters
Tank water heaters are the most common choice in North Texas homes. These systems heat and maintain a large reservoir of water, typically ranging from 40 to 80 gallons, ready for immediate use whenever you need hot water.
The advantages of tank systems include:
- Lower upfront cost compared to tankless options
- Simple installation process that usually takes 2-4 hours
- Familiar technology that most plumbers can service easily
- Ability to provide large amounts of hot water simultaneously for multiple uses
- Straightforward replacement without major home modifications
However, tank systems do have some drawbacks:
- Continuous energy use to maintain water temperature even when not in use
- Limited hot water supply if your household uses multiple hot water sources at once
- Takes up significant space in your utility room or basement
- Higher water heating costs over the system's lifetime
- Risk of tank corrosion and leaks after 10-12 years
Tankless Water Heater Systems
Tankless water heaters heat water on-demand as it flows through the unit, providing hot water without maintaining a storage tank. These systems have become increasingly popular among homeowners looking to reduce energy consumption.
The benefits of tankless systems include:
- Significantly lower energy bills - up to 30% more efficient than tank systems
- Unlimited hot water supply as long as the unit's flow capacity matches your demand
- Compact design that requires minimal space
- Longer lifespan, typically 15-20 years with proper maintenance
- No risk of tank rupture or water damage from tank failure
- Better resale value appeal for many home buyers
The considerations with tankless systems include:
- Higher initial purchase and installation cost
- Requires gas line assessment and potentially upgraded gas service
- Requires adequate ventilation for proper operation
- Slightly longer wait time for hot water to reach your fixtures
- May need water softening if you have hard water in Lewisville
- More complex repairs that require specialized technician expertise
Assessing Your Home and Sizing Your New System
One of the most important steps in water heater replacement is determining the right size for your household. This isn't a one-size-fits-all situation - your needs depend on how many people live in your home, how many hot water fixtures you use simultaneously, and your daily hot water usage patterns.
For tank water heaters, sizing is based on the "first-hour rating" - how much hot water the system can deliver in the first hour of use. A family of four typically needs a 50 to 60-gallon tank, while a family of six may require 75 to 80 gallons. Using a tank that's too small means running out of hot water during peak usage times like morning showers and evening dishes. Using a tank that's too large wastes energy and takes up unnecessary space.
For tankless systems, sizing is based on the "gallons per minute" (GPM) requirement at your peak hot water demand. If you're running a shower and washing dishes simultaneously, for example, a smaller unit may struggle to provide adequate hot water to both. Most households in the Lewisville area require 8-10 GPM for comfortable simultaneous usage.

Energy Efficiency Considerations for North Texas Homes
The Texas climate, particularly in the Lewisville area, offers some unique advantages when it comes to water heating. Our mild winters mean your water heater won't need to work as hard during the cold months compared to northern climates. However, that also means you have an excellent opportunity to take advantage of high-efficiency models that can deliver significant savings year-round.
Energy-efficient water heaters can reduce your monthly utility bills substantially. A high-efficiency tank model might use 10-15% less energy than standard units, while tankless systems can save 25-30% or more. Over the lifespan of your water heater, those savings add up considerably.
When evaluating energy efficiency, look for the Energy Guide label on any new water heater. This label shows the estimated yearly energy cost and compares it to similar models. Higher-efficiency systems have higher upfront costs, but the long-term savings often justify the investment, especially if you plan to stay in your Lewisville home for many years.
Heat pump water heaters represent another emerging efficient option, using electricity more efficiently by pulling ambient heat from the surrounding air. Solar water heaters can also be considered in North Texas, where sunny days are plentiful, though these typically require a conventional backup system for cloudy periods and winter months.
Permits, Codes, and Compliance in Lewisville
Water heater replacement in Lewisville, TX requires adherence to local building codes and permit requirements. While this might sound like extra paperwork, these regulations exist to ensure your new system operates safely and efficiently.
Most water heater replacements in Lewisville require a permit from the city. This process involves:
- Submitting installation plans to the building department
- Having a licensed plumber perform the work according to code specifications
- Scheduling a final inspection before the system is activated
- Receiving sign-off from the city inspector
Specific code requirements in Lewisville address:
- Proper ventilation for gas-fired water heaters
- Temperature and pressure relief valve installation and venting
- Earthquake straps or bracing to secure the unit (important in Texas homes)
- Gas line sizing and installation standards
- Electrical requirements for electric water heater models
- Proper drainage and pan installation to protect against leaks

Day of Installation - Step by Step
The morning of your appointment, our technician will arrive with all necessary equipment and materials. The entire process typically takes 3-5 hours, depending on your specific situation and the type of system being installed.
First, the technician will turn off the water and gas supplies to your current water heater. They'll allow the system to cool slightly before proceeding - hot water can cause serious burns, so safety is always our priority. Next, the technician will drain your old water heater completely. This water is directed safely into a floor drain or through appropriate routing to avoid damage. This step is crucial and takes patience - a 50-gallon tank holds significant water.
Once drained, the plumbing connections are disconnected from the old unit. This includes the cold water inlet, hot water outlet, and gas or electrical connections. The old tank is then carefully removed from its location. Water heaters are heavy - typically 100-150 pounds when empty - so proper lifting techniques and equipment prevent injury and property damage.
The installation area is then cleaned and inspected. Any necessary adjustments to the rough plumbing or gas lines are made at this point to ensure your new system fits properly and operates at peak efficiency.
Your new water heater is positioned in the space, and all connections are made according to code specifications. Gas lines are tested with a pressure gauge to ensure no leaks. Water supply lines are connected with appropriate shut-off valves. A temperature and pressure relief valve is installed with proper venting. For gas units, the vent pipe is secured and inspected.
Once all connections are complete, the system is filled with water slowly to check for any leaks at connection points. The gas or electrical supply is restored, and the unit is fired up for initial testing. The technician will monitor the system's operation, verify proper heating function, and confirm water temperature reaches appropriate levels.
Finally, the technician explains how to operate your new system, demonstrates the location of shut-off valves and the relief valve, and reviews any specific features or settings relevant to your new equipment.

Understanding Warranties and Guarantees
When you invest in a new water heater, understanding your warranty coverage provides peace of mind. Most new water heaters come with manufacturer warranties that typically cover:
- Tank defects for 6-12 years (depending on the model and manufacturer)
- Parts and components for 1-3 years
- Labor coverage varies by manufacturer and is sometimes available through extended warranty programs
Tankless water heaters often carry longer warranties - many manufacturers offer 10-15 year coverage on the heat exchanger, which is the most critical component.

Post-Installation Care and Maintenance
Once your new water heater is installed and operating, proper maintenance helps maximize its lifespan and efficiency.
For tank systems, annual maintenance includes:
- Flushing the tank to remove sediment buildup, which improves efficiency and extends tank life
- Inspecting the anode rod, a sacrificial metal component that prevents rust, and replacing it if significantly corroded
- Testing the temperature and pressure relief valve to ensure it operates properly
- Checking all connections for leaks or corrosion
For tankless systems, maintenance includes:
- Periodic descaling if your Lewisville area water has mineral hardness, which keeps the heat exchanger clean and efficient
- Annual professional inspection of all components
- Checking gas connections and venting for any obstructions
- Verifying proper water pressure and flow rates
Many homeowners benefit from annual maintenance plans that ensure their water heater receives proper attention. Regular maintenance catches small issues before they become major problems, saving money and extending system life.
If you notice any changes in your water heater's performance - reduced hot water, strange noises, leaks, or unusual smells - contact us promptly. Early attention to potential issues prevents emergency breakdowns and protects your home from water damage.
